Ingredients for 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ars
Gathering the right ingredients is the first step to creating these delightful 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ars. Here’s what you’ll need:

- Rolled oats: These are the base of our bars, providing a hearty texture and a good dose of fiber.
- Peeled and diced apples: Fresh apples add natural sweetness and moisture. You can use any variety you love, like Granny Smith for a tart kick or Honeycrisp for sweetness.
- Pure maple syrup or honey: This acts as a natural sweetener. Maple syrup gives a rich flavor, while honey adds a floral note. Choose based on your preference!
- Ground cinnamon: A warm spice that enhances the apple flavor and brings a cozy aroma to your kitchen.
For those looking to elevate their bars, consider adding nuts for crunch or dried fruits for extra sweetness. You can also swap the apples for other fruits like pears or berries, depending on what you have on hand.

How to Make 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ars
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s get to the fun part—making these delicious 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ars! Follow these simple steps, and you’ll have a delightful treat in no time.
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
First things first,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Preheating is crucial because it ensures even baking. If you skip this step, your bars might not cook properly, and nobody wants a soggy dessert!
Step 2: Combine Ingredients
In a large bowl, combine the rolled oats, diced apples, maple syrup (or honey), and ground cinnamon. Use a spatula or wooden spoon to mix everything together until well combined. You want every oat and apple piece to be coated in that sweet, cinnamon goodness. It’s like a warm hug in a bowl!

Step 3: Spread the Mixture
Next, grab a greased baking dish. Spread the mixture evenly across the bottom. Make sure it’s packed down a bit; this helps the bars hold their shape. If you have a spatula, it works wonders for smoothing out the top. You want it to look inviting and ready for the oven!
Step 4: Bake
Now, it’s time to bake! Place your dish in the preheated oven and let it bake for 25-30 minutes. Keep an eye on it; you’re looking for a golden brown top. To check for doneness, gently press the center with a fork. If it feels firm, you’re good to go!

Step 5: Cool and Cut
Once baked, remove the dish from the oven and let it cool for about 10-15 minutes. This cooling time is essential; it helps the bars set up nicely. After cooling, use a sharp knife to cut them into squares or rectangles. Serve them warm or at room temperature, and enjoy your homemade 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ars!

Tips for Success
- Use fresh apples for the best flavor and texture.
- Don’t skip the greasing step; it helps prevent sticking.
- For a chewier texture, let the bars cool completely before cutting.
- Experiment with spices like nutmeg or ginger for a unique twist.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container to keep them fresh.

Variations of 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ars
- Nutty Delight: Add 1/2 cup of chopped walnuts or pecans for a crunchy texture and added protein.
- Fruit Fusion: Swap out apples for other fruits like diced pears, peaches, or even mixed berries for a different flavor profile.
- Spiced Up: Incorporate 1/4 teaspoon of nutmeg or ginger for a warm, spiced twist that complements the cinnamon.
- Vegan Option: Use maple syrup instead of honey to keep it plant-based while still being delicious.
- Chocolate Chip Surprise: Stir in 1/2 cup of dark chocolate chips for a sweet treat that will satisfy any chocolate lover.

FAQs about 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ars
Can I use quick oats instead of rolled oats?
While rolled oats give the best texture, you can use quick oats in a pinch. Just keep in mind that the bars may turn out a bit softer.
How do I store leftover 4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ars?
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week. You can also refrigerate them for longer freshness.
Can I freeze these bars?
Absolutely! These bars freeze well. Just wrap them individually in plastic wrap and place them in a freezer-safe bag. They’ll be ready for a quick snack anytime!
What can I substitute for apples?
If apples aren’t your thing, feel free to swap them for other fruits like pears, peaches, or even berries. Each will bring its own unique flavor to the bars!

4-Ingredient Apple Cobbler Oat Bars: A Quick Delight!
A simple and delicious recipe for apple cobbler oat bars made with just four ingredients.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 40 minutes
- Yield: 12 bars 1x
- Category: Dessert
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
- Diet: Vegetarian
Ingredients
- 2 cups rolled oats
- 2 cups peeled and diced apples
- 1/3 cup pure maple syrup or honey
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a large bowl, combine the rolled oats, diced apples, maple syrup (or honey), and ground cinnamon.
- Mix until all ingredients are well combined.
- Spread the mixture evenly in a greased baking dish.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the top is golden brown.
- Allow to cool before cutting into bars.
Notes
- For added flavor, consider adding nuts or dried fruits.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to a week.
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 bar
- Calories: 150
- Sugar: 8g
- Sodium: 5mg
- Fat: 3g
- Saturated Fat: 0.5g
- Unsaturated Fat: 2.5g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 28g
- Fiber: 3g
- Protein: 3g
- Cholesterol: 0mg
